Former DOJ Office Converted into Luxury Apartments in Washington, D.C.

Construction firm CFP, a division of Clark Construction, and developer Foulger-Pratt have announced the completion of Accolade, a landmark project that transformed a former Department of Justice office building into Washington, D.C.’s newest luxury apartments. The Accolade is now the closest residential building to the White House. The 13-story, 280,000-square-foot building has been converted into 243 modern residences, setting a new standard for complex adaptive reuse in the nation’s capital. Residents will enjoy a suite of high-end amenities, including a fitness center, a central courtyard and a rooftop lounge with water features and sweeping city views. Robins & Morton Marks Completion of Baptist Neighborhood Hospital-Rigsby

The one-story, 10,862-square-foot acute-care facility will bring emergency services to the Rigsby neighborhood on the east side of San Antonio. The facility is a joint-venture partnership between Baptist Health System and Emerus. Ryan Companies Delivers Three Charter Schools in South Carolina, Louisiana

Ryan Companies US, Red Apple Development and Charter Schools USA announced the completion of three new charter school campuses. Ryan served as general contractor in partnership with RAD, developer of record, to deliver innovative, future-ready educational environments that align with the academic and operational goals of CSUSA and its affiliated charter foundations. Renovations of New Care Center in Livermore, California Expand Access to Outpatient Care

Renovations of an 11,000-square-foot space have been completed to serve as a new care center in Livermore, California. The project team included general contractor Skanska and architect HED. Located on Southfront Road, the new Sutter Health care center will provide internal medicine, family medicine and pediatrics, as well as lab and imaging services, to expand access to high-quality outpatient care in the region. Delivered via Design-Build, the care center features 16 exam rooms, eight full-time equivalent primary care clinic spaces and subsequent lab and imaging services. Hospitality Project Underway in Charlotte’s South End Neighborhood

Construction has started on Swinerton Builders’ latest hospitality project, a 10,000-square-foot restaurant in Charlotte, South Carolina’s South End neighborhood. The construction of Market on Morehead, a sister concept of the successful Market on Main in Columbia, South Carolina, is on schedule to be complete by year-end. The restaurant is expected to open this winter. Co-owned by restauranteur Josh Willoughby, Market on Morehead introduces a new element to the building’s ground-floor level overlooking the Rail Trail at Carson Station.
